An assortment of intaglio etchings on paper from 1812 titled In His Majesty’s Collection after original drawings by Hans Holbein The Younger (German/Swiss, 1497-1543). This collection includes six etchings, each featuring portraits of ch. Southwell Knight, Sir George of Cornwall, Tho. Wiatt Knight, Edward VI, Ann of Cleve, and a young Prince Edward. Each of the etchings features in-plate text with the name of the person portrayed, the name of the original artist, Holbein, to the lower left, the name of the engraver, Cooper, Nicholls, or A. Cardon Sc., to the lower right, and the title along the bottom center. Additional publisher information is printed along the bottom including the date 1812. The prints are presented unframed behind window mats.
